Specifikem tohoto \u017e\u00e1nru je toti\u017e obvykle vyu\u017eit\u00ed optick\u00e9 soustavy fotoapar\u00e1tu tak, aby byla maximalizovan\u00e1 hloubka ostrosti a&nbsp;z\u00e1rove\u0148 vyu\u017eito co nejlep\u0161\u00edch optick\u00fdch vlastnost\u00ed objektivu.<\/strong><!--more--><\/p>\n<h2><strong>Co je hyperfok\u00e1ln\u00ed vzd\u00e1lenost?<\/strong><\/h2>\n<p>Budeme-li se dr\u017eet striktn\u011b utilit\u00e1rn\u00ed definice, pak je mo\u017en\u00e9 definovat hyperfok\u00e1ln\u00ed vzd\u00e1lenost jako ost\u0159ic\u00ed vzd\u00e1lenost, p\u0159i n\u00ed\u017e je ostr\u00e9 jak pop\u0159ed\u00ed sn\u00edmku, tak jeho pozad\u00ed s&nbsp;nejvzd\u00e1len\u011bj\u0161\u00edmi objekty. Hloubka ostrosti v&nbsp;takov\u00e9m p\u0159\u00edpad\u011b sah\u00e1 od n\u011bkolika des\u00edtek centimetr\u016f a\u017e po nekone\u010dno.<\/p>\n<p>Logickou \u00favahou p\u0159i znalosti expozi\u010dn\u00edho troj\u00faheln\u00edku byste mohli doj\u00edt k&nbsp;z\u00e1v\u011bru, \u017ee v&nbsp;takov\u00e9m p\u0159\u00edpad\u011b posta\u010d\u00ed v\u00edce zaclonit objektiv a&nbsp;t\u00edm maximalizovat hloubku ostrosti sn\u00edmku. Z&nbsp;pohledu logiky je to pravdiv\u00e9 tvrzen\u00ed, ov\u0161em praxe je trochu jin\u00e1.<\/p>\n<figure id=\"attachment_27625\" aria-describedby=\"caption-attachment-27625\" style=\"width: 900px\" class=\"wp-caption aligncenter\"><a class=\"gridlove-popup-img\" href=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/09\/Podzimni-krajina-14.jpg\"><img loading=\"lazy\" decoding=\"async\" class=\"wp-image-27625 size-full\" src=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/09\/Podzimni-krajina-14.jpg\" alt=\"Podzimn\u00ed krajina\" width=\"900\" height=\"601\" srcset=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/09\/Podzimni-krajina-14.jpg 900w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/09\/Podzimni-krajina-14-300x200.jpg 300w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/09\/Podzimni-krajina-14-768x513.jpg 768w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/09\/Podzimni-krajina-14-50x33.jpg 50w\" sizes=\"(max-width: 900px) 100vw, 900px\" \/><\/a><figcaption id=\"caption-attachment-27625\" class=\"wp-caption-text\"><strong>Autor fotografie: Tom\u00e1\u0161 Holub<\/strong><\/figcaption><\/figure>\n<p>Vzhledem k&nbsp;tomu, \u017ee sv\u011btlo se ne\u0161\u00ed\u0159\u00ed line\u00e1rn\u011b, ale jako vln\u011bn\u00ed, doch\u00e1z\u00ed p\u0159i pou\u017eit\u00ed vysok\u00fdch clonov\u00fdch \u010d\u00edsel k&nbsp;tzv. difrakci, ohybov\u00e9 vad\u011b \u2013 p\u0159i ur\u010dit\u00e9m otvoru clony se paprsky sv\u011btla na jej\u00ed hran\u011b oh\u00fdbaj\u00ed (nedopadaj\u00ed na sn\u00edma\u010d p\u0159\u00edmo) a&nbsp;ji\u017e nevytv\u00e1\u0159\u00ed ostr\u00e9 body a&nbsp;sn\u00edmek je celkov\u011b m\u00e9n\u011b ostr\u00fd. P\u0159i pou\u017eit\u00ed vy\u0161\u0161\u00edch clonov\u00fdch \u010d\u00edsel je t\u0159eba tak\u00e9 po\u010d\u00edtat s&nbsp;pr\u016fchodem men\u0161\u00edho mno\u017estv\u00ed sv\u011btla, co\u017e znamen\u00e1 pou\u017eit\u00ed del\u0161\u00edho expozi\u010dn\u00edho \u010dasu nebo vy\u0161\u0161\u00ed citlivosti.<\/p>\n<figure id=\"attachment_28397\" aria-describedby=\"caption-attachment-28397\" style=\"width: 1200px\" class=\"wp-caption aligncenter\"><a class=\"gridlove-popup-img\" href=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1.jpg\"><img loading=\"lazy\" decoding=\"async\" class=\"wp-image-28397 size-full\" src=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1.jpg\" alt=\"Trek kolem Matterhorn, Wallisk\u00e9 Alpy,Zrcadlen\u00ed, jezero Riffelsee\" width=\"1200\" height=\"684\" srcset=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1.jpg 1200w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1-300x171.jpg 300w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1-1024x584.jpg 1024w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1-768x438.jpg 768w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/11\/Tomas-Holub-Walliske-Alpy-1-50x29.jpg 50w\" sizes=\"(max-width: 1200px) 100vw, 1200px\" \/><\/a><figcaption id=\"caption-attachment-28397\" class=\"wp-caption-text\"><strong>Autor fotografie: Tom\u00e1\u0161 Holub<\/strong><\/figcaption><\/figure>\n<p>Alternativou m\u016f\u017ee b\u00fdt ost\u0159en\u00ed na nekone\u010dno, kdy je tak\u00e9 zachov\u00e1na velk\u00e1 hloubka ostrosti ov\u0161em tato neza\u010d\u00edn\u00e1 tak bl\u00edzko p\u0159ed objektivem, tak\u017ee do jej\u00edho rozsahu v\u011bt\u0161inou nespad\u00e1 pop\u0159ed\u00ed sn\u00edmku. V\u00fdsledkem je tedy situace, kdy nechceme m\u00edt zcela zaclon\u011bn\u00fd objektiv, z\u00e1rove\u0148 nechceme ost\u0159it na nekone\u010dno, a&nbsp;p\u0159itom po\u017eadujeme maxim\u00e1ln\u00ed hloubku ostrosti \u2013 ost\u0159en\u00ed na hyperfok\u00e1ln\u00ed vzd\u00e1lenost je \u0159e\u0161en\u00edm t\u00e9to situace.<\/p>\n<h2><strong>Jak ost\u0159it na hyperfok\u00e1ln\u00ed vzd\u00e1lenost?<\/strong><\/h2>\n<p>Konkr\u00e9tn\u00ed hodnota hyperfok\u00e1ln\u00ed vzd\u00e1lenosti je odli\u0161n\u00e1 pro ka\u017ed\u00fd objektiv, do hry toti\u017e vstupuje n\u011bkolik dal\u0161\u00edch faktor\u016f \u2013 vedle ohniskov\u00e9 vzd\u00e1lenosti je to pou\u017eit\u00e1 clona a&nbsp;tak\u00e9 to, jak budeme definovat a&nbsp;co pova\u017eujeme za ostr\u00e9.<\/p>\n<h3><em><strong>Jak se definuje ostrost?<\/strong><\/em><\/h3>\n<p><em>Pro jednodu\u0161\u0161\u00ed definici toho, co je ostr\u00e9 a&nbsp;co nikoliv, a&nbsp;tak\u00e9 pro jak\u00e9si ustaven\u00ed n\u00e1zvoslov\u00ed, byl zaveden pojem rozptylov\u00fd krou\u017eek. U&nbsp;n\u011bj se vych\u00e1z\u00ed z&nbsp;p\u0159edpokladu, \u017ee ka\u017ed\u00fd bod na fotografii je zobrazen jako mal\u00e1 plo\u0161ka. V&nbsp;p\u0159\u00edpad\u011b, \u017ee je plo\u0161ka mal\u00e1 a&nbsp;lidsk\u00e9 oko ji vn\u00edm\u00e1 jako bod, pak je obraz ostr\u00fd, v&nbsp;opa\u010dn\u00e9m p\u0159\u00edpad\u011b se n\u00e1m jev\u00ed jako rozost\u0159en\u00fd.Z\u00e1rove\u0148 plat\u00ed, \u017ee lidsk\u00e9 oko m\u00e1 omezenou rozli\u0161ovac\u00ed schopnost a&nbsp;rozpozn\u00e1 dva body pouze v&nbsp;p\u0159\u00edpad\u011b, \u017ee je jejich \u00fahlov\u00e1 vzd\u00e1lenost vy\u0161\u0161\u00ed ne\u017e 1 \u00fahlov\u00e1 minuta. Jakmile jsou dva body bl\u00ed\u017ee tak za\u010dnou spl\u00fdvat. V&nbsp;praxi to znamen\u00e1 \u017ee p\u0159i sledov\u00e1n\u00ed z&nbsp;b\u011b\u017en\u00e9 \u010dtec\u00ed vzd\u00e1lenosti mus\u00ed b\u00fdt tyto dva body alespo\u0148 0,1666667 mm od sebe.U zv\u011bt\u0161enin do velikosti 20\u00d730 cm plat\u00ed, \u017ee velikost rozptylov\u00e9ho krou\u017eku (tedy to, kdy jsou body vid\u011bt samostatn\u011b) je 0,0333 mm, pokud je bod \/ rozptylov\u00fd krou\u017eek v\u011bt\u0161\u00ed, pak se jev\u00ed jako neostr\u00fd. U&nbsp;zv\u011bt\u0161enin v\u011bt\u0161\u00edho form\u00e1tu se pova\u017eovala za ide\u00e1ln\u00ed velikost rozptylov\u00e9ho krou\u017eku 0,025 mm. Vzhledem k&nbsp;tomu, \u017ee rozptylov\u00fd krou\u017eek byl stanoven jako dohodnut\u00fd pojem, je tak\u00e9 vzta\u017een ke standardn\u00edm pozorovac\u00edm podm\u00ednk\u00e1m \u2013 p\u0159i velikosti obrazu A4 je to vzd\u00e1lenost pozorovatele od obrazu 38 cm. V\u00fdrazn\u00fd vliv na ostrost tedy m\u00e1 velikost zv\u011bt\u0161eniny a&nbsp;pozorovac\u00ed vzd\u00e1lenost.<\/em><\/p>\n<p>V\u00a0praxi je mo\u017en\u00e9 se odp\u00edchnout od z\u00e1kladn\u00ed pou\u010dky pro pr\u00e1ci s\u00a0hloubkou ostrosti, a&nbsp;sice, \u017ee tato le\u017e\u00ed p\u0159ibli\u017en\u011b jednu t\u0159etinu rozsahu vzd\u00e1lenost\u00ed p\u0159ed a&nbsp;dv\u011b t\u0159etiny za m\u00edstem, kam je zaost\u0159eno. Z\u00e1rove\u0148 je tak\u00e9 t\u0159eba br\u00e1t v\u00a0potaz fakt, \u017ee s\u00a0rostouc\u00ed zaclon\u011bn\u00edm roste i&nbsp;hloubka ostrosti.<\/p>\n<p>Pokud si tuto pou\u010dku p\u0159evedeme do praxe, pak je pro maximalizaci hloubky ostrosti vhodn\u00e9 ost\u0159it na m\u00edsto, kter\u00e9 le\u017e\u00ed p\u0159ibli\u017en\u011b v&nbsp;jedn\u00e9 t\u0159etin\u011b vzd\u00e1lenost\u00ed mezi nejbli\u017e\u0161\u00edm a&nbsp;nejvzd\u00e1len\u011bj\u0161\u00edm m\u00edstem na sc\u00e9n\u011b, kter\u00e9 m\u00e1 b\u00fdt ostr\u00e9.<\/p>\n<p>Bude-li tedy po\u017eadovan\u00fd rozsah hloubky ostrosti od 3 do 3000 metr\u016f, pak je vhodn\u00e9 ost\u0159it na objekt ve vzd\u00e1lenosti 999 metr\u016f, av\u0161ak p\u0159i volb\u011b vhodn\u00e9ho clonov\u00e9ho \u010d\u00edsla. Vliv ohniska objektivu je p\u0159i pr\u00e1ci s&nbsp;hloubkou ostrosti tak\u00e9 podstatn\u00fd \u2013 krat\u0161\u00ed ohniska toti\u017e maj\u00ed v\u011bt\u0161\u00ed hloubku ostrosti p\u0159i zachov\u00e1n\u00ed stejn\u00e9ho clonov\u00e9ho \u010d\u00edsla ne\u017e objektivy s&nbsp;del\u0161\u00ed ohniskovou vzd\u00e1lenost\u00ed. T\u00edm p\u00e1dem ani nen\u00ed pot\u0159eba u&nbsp;\u0161iroko\u00fahl\u00fdch objektiv\u016f tolik clonit, abychom celou sc\u00e9nu zaost\u0159ili.<\/p>\n<figure id=\"attachment_28105\" aria-describedby=\"caption-attachment-28105\" style=\"width: 1024px\" class=\"wp-caption aligncenter\"><a class=\"gridlove-popup-img\" href=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ina.jpg\"><img loading=\"lazy\" decoding=\"async\" class=\"size-large wp-image-28105\" src=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ina-1024x576.jpg\" alt=\"\" width=\"1024\" height=\"576\" srcset=\"https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ina-1024x576.jpg 1024w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ina-300x169.jpg 300w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ina-768x432.jpg 768w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ina-50x28.jpg 50w, https:\/\/www.fotolab.cz\/blog\/wp-content\/uploads\/2019\/10\/krajina-610x343.jpg 610w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/a><figcaption id=\"caption-attachment-28105\" class=\"wp-caption-text\"><strong>U podobn\u00fdch z\u00e1b\u011br\u016f je pou\u017eit\u00ed hyperfok\u00e1ln\u00ed vzd\u00e1lenosti nutnost\u00ed, umo\u017e\u0148uje toti\u017e zachytit ostr\u00e9 jak pop\u0159ed\u00ed (ub\u00edhaj\u00edc\u00ed z\u00eddka), tak i&nbsp;vzd\u00e1len\u00e9 pozad\u00ed<\/strong><\/figcaption><\/figure>\n<p>Praktick\u00e9 vyu\u017eit\u00ed hyperfok\u00e1ln\u00ed vzd\u00e1lenosti je v&nbsp;sou\u010dasn\u00e9 dob\u011b digit\u00e1ln\u00ed fotografie pom\u011brn\u011b snadn\u00e9, jakmile si tuto techniku vyzkou\u0161\u00edte, m\u011bli byste b\u00fdt schopni bez v\u011bt\u0161\u00edch probl\u00e9m\u016f nastavit spr\u00e1vnou vzd\u00e1lenost na z\u00e1klad\u011b znalosti pou\u017e\u00edvan\u00fdch objektiv\u016f. Je\u0161t\u011b ne\u017e se to v\u0161ak nau\u010d\u00edte, nab\u00edz\u00ed se vyu\u017e\u00edt n\u011bkter\u00e9 z\u00a0dostupn\u00fdch kalkula\u010dek hloubky ostrosti a&nbsp;hyperfok\u00e1ln\u00ed vzd\u00e1lenosti.<\/p>\n<p>Jednu star\u0161\u00ed, av\u0161ak st\u00e1le pln\u011b funk\u010dn\u00ed najdete nap\u0159\u00edklad na webu <strong><a href=\"http:\/\/www.dofmaster.com\/\" target=\"_blank\" rel=\"noopener noreferrer\">DOFMaster<\/a><\/strong>, kde zad\u00e1te velikost sn\u00edma\u010de (v\u00fdb\u011brem apar\u00e1tu) a&nbsp;n\u00e1sledn\u011b vol\u00edte ohnisko objektivu, pou\u017eitou clonu a&nbsp;vzd\u00e1lenost p\u0159edm\u011btu, na kter\u00fd chcete ost\u0159it.
